An exciting opportunity has arisen for an Electronics Engineer based in Worcestershire, to join a bespoke electronic design and manufacturing services company. This is a key position offering variety, technical challenge, and long-term career progression in a growing company.

The ideal Engineer should have a good knowledge of circuit design, both analogue and digital, at a schematic and board level, as well as a good working knowledge of C. Ideally, you would also be at home using 3D packages to design injection moulded plastic or folded metal enclosures.
Ideal skills/experience of the Electronics Engineer based in Worcestershire
Good knowledge of C programming language
Knowledge of embedded systems and their benefits and limitations
Knowledge of both digital and analogue electronics
Experience laying out circuit boards
Experience with Microchip devices and their IDE (MPLAB X)
Experience with Eagle
Experience with Fusion 360
Experience with CAN and other similar communications protocols
Exposure to prototyping hardware such as 3d printers and laser cutters
